Damage to the Door

There are a number of issues that can arise with a double glazed door over time. Some are small and do not affect the overall performance of the window double glazing while others can cause serious problems. If the damage is caused by weather or wear and tear, or mishandling, it is important to contact a professional immediately.

One of the most frequently encountered issues is clouding or fogging between the glass panes of a double glazed unit. This is caused by moisture that gets into the dead airspace between the glass panes. The fluctuation in temperature can cause the gas to expand and shrink.

The best approach to deal with this issue is to call an expert who can eliminate the moisture from between the panes of the glass unit. This will restore the clear view and stop any energy loss. Condensation is another common problem. Condensation can be caused by lack of ventilation or drying clothes. It is important to address the condensation issue as quickly as you can, as it could cause a lot of damage to uPVC frames and other parts of the home.

The cost of repairs for a double glazed door vary depending on the kind and severity of damage and the difficulty of the work needed. The glass for the front door is the most costly to replace because of the wear and tear that is placed on this part. This can include everything from thrown balls and toys to kicked-up rocks from lawnmowers. The cost of replacing the glass in the back of the door is lower since the door is not frequently used and is not subjected to the same amount of abuse.

Another common repair is the need to replace misted or cloudy double glazing. This is caused by moisture between the panes, which can cause condensation. A company that specialises in UPVC repairs can resolve this at a reasonable cost. Some companies offer to drill holes through the windows to draw moisture out. However it is not an effective solution for the long term and is only effective for a period of six months.
